Top Definition
A person who's music skills and swag level is too unrealistically amazing to be real. If "Ida Fox" was real, her swag would cause everyone to spontaneously combust.
Neesha: I wish I could be like an Ida Fox!

Everyone: I know right!
by factsoflifethatarefacts October 05, 2011
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.